Output 81e6598cf80187c2f8f8980a5b3193af460b1e7509176a6ba8dcf182c6bc7369:5

value
193581
script pubkey
OP_0 OP_PUSHBYTES_20 521fe87fdc83bc09afa0da9e688d782829dd90dd
address
bc1q2g07sl7usw7qntaqm20x3rtc9q5amyxa8mwmge
transaction
81e6598cf80187c2f8f8980a5b3193af460b1e7509176a6ba8dcf182c6bc7369
confirmations
164888
spent
true